Here is the hard truth: algorithms optimize for the past. They tell you what a viewer did last Tuesday, not what they will crave next year. The greatest hits of entertainment—from Star Wars in 1977 to The Matrix in 1999 to Squid Game in 2021—were not algorithm-friendly. They were ugly ducklings. When you stream a perfect episode of The Bear (produced by FX Productions), watch a flawless CGI dragon in House of the Dragon (HBO/Bad Robot), or cry during a Pixar short, you are witnessing the invisible hand of a production studio.
The early 20th century marked the beginning of the Hollywood era, with studios like Paramount Pictures (founded in 1912), Universal Studios (founded in 1912), and Warner Bros. (founded in 1907) dominating the film industry. These studios produced iconic movies, such as Casablanca (1942), The Wizard of Oz (1939), and Gone with the Wind (1939), which continue to captivate audiences today. The studio system, where actors, writers, and directors were contracted to specific studios, ensured a level of quality and consistency in productions.
